+#include "ec_base_vsx.h"
+
+void gf_2vect_dot_prod_vsx(int len, int vlen, unsigned char *gftbls,
+ unsigned char **src, unsigned char **dest)
+{
+ unsigned char *s, *t0, *t1;
+ vector unsigned char vX1, vX2, vX3, vX4;
+ vector unsigned char vY1, vY2, vY3, vY4;
+ vector unsigned char vYD, vYE, vYF, vYG;
+ vector unsigned char vhi0, vlo0, vhi1, vlo1;
+ int i, j, head;
+
+ if (vlen < 128) {
+ gf_vect_mul_vsx(len, &gftbls[0 * 32 * vlen], src[0], (unsigned char *)dest[0]);
+ gf_vect_mul_vsx(len, &gftbls[1 * 32 * vlen], src[0], (unsigned char *)dest[1]);
+
+ for (j = 1; j < vlen; j++) {
+ gf_2vect_mad_vsx(len, vlen, j, gftbls, src[j], dest);
+ }
+ return;
+ }
+
+ t0 = (unsigned char *)dest[0];
+ t1 = (unsigned char *)dest[1];
+
+ head = len % 64;
+ if (head != 0) {
+ gf_vect_dot_prod_base(head, vlen, &gftbls[0 * 32 * vlen], src, t0);
+ gf_vect_dot_prod_base(head, vlen, &gftbls[1 * 32 * vlen], src, t1);
+ }
+
+ for (i = head; i < len - 63; i += 64) {
+ vY1 = vY1 ^ vY1;
+ vY2 = vY2 ^ vY2;
+ vY3 = vY3 ^ vY3;
+ vY4 = vY4 ^ vY4;
+
+ vYD = vYD ^ vYD;
+ vYE = vYE ^ vYE;
+ vYF = vYF ^ vYF;
+ vYG = vYG ^ vYG;
+
+ unsigned char *g0 = &gftbls[0 * 32 * vlen];
+ unsigned char *g1 = &gftbls[1 * 32 * vlen];
+
+ for (j = 0; j < vlen; j++) {
+ s = (unsigned char *)src[j];
+ vX1 = vec_xl(0, s + i);
+ vX2 = vec_xl(16, s + i);
+ vX3 = vec_xl(32, s + i);
+ vX4 = vec_xl(48, s + i);
+
+ vlo0 = EC_vec_xl(0, g0);
+ vhi0 = EC_vec_xl(16, g0);
+ vlo1 = EC_vec_xl(0, g1);
+ vhi1 = EC_vec_xl(16, g1);
+
+ vY1 = vY1 ^ EC_vec_permxor(vhi0, vlo0, vX1);
+ vY2 = vY2 ^ EC_vec_permxor(vhi0, vlo0, vX2);
+ vYD = vYD ^ EC_vec_permxor(vhi0, vlo0, vX3);
+ vYE = vYE ^ EC_vec_permxor(vhi0, vlo0, vX4);
+
+ vY3 = vY3 ^ EC_vec_permxor(vhi1, vlo1, vX1);
+ vY4 = vY4 ^ EC_vec_permxor(vhi1, vlo1, vX2);
+ vYF = vYF ^ EC_vec_permxor(vhi1, vlo1, vX3);
+ vYG = vYG ^ EC_vec_permxor(vhi1, vlo1, vX4);
+
+ g0 += 32;
+ g1 += 32;
+ }
+
+ vec_xst(vY1, 0, t0 + i);
+ vec_xst(vY2, 16, t0 + i);
+ vec_xst(vY3, 0, t1 + i);
+ vec_xst(vY4, 16, t1 + i);
+
+ vec_xst(vYD, 32, t0 + i);
+ vec_xst(vYE, 48, t0 + i);
+ vec_xst(vYF, 32, t1 + i);
+ vec_xst(vYG, 48, t1 + i);
+ }
+ return;
+}
